Jonathan Majors leads a Daily Wire movie about Israel–Gaza campus protest. Uh
Key Points:
- The Daily Wire released its 12th movie, Run Hide Fight: Infidels, a loose sequel to its 2021 school-shooting action film, depicting campus shootings as opportunities for heroic violence rather than tragedy, and is available exclusively on Daily Wire+ for $14.99/month.
- The film incorporates current culture war themes, focusing on a campus protest against the war in Gaza, and stars Jonathan Majors, a controversial actor facing legal issues, who plays a retired Delta Force captain warning against Muslim threats.
- Production faced union strikes over safety concerns, with producers dismissing the IATSE strike and embracing a provocative, action-heavy approach to the film’s contentious political and violent content.
- The movie depicts an exaggerated, high-casualty terrorist attack on a fictional college, featuring brutal punishments for protest leaders and minorities, including graphic scenes involving forced dress codes and executions linked to political and social identities.
- Despite a cast of young college characters, Majors’ character dominates the film, though sidelined by injury for much of the story, resulting in an uneven narrative focused on violent retribution against perceived left-wing campus activists.
